Gov. Reeves approves bills aimed at strengthening Mississippi's cybersecurity

Governor Tate Reeves has signed two bills aimed at strengthening Mississippi’s cybersecurity efforts and countering Chinese technological threats. Reeves approved Senate Bill 2853 on Tuesday, which prohibits state agencies from purchasing small, unarmed aircraft systems or drones manufactured by foreign entities, including China. Mississippi governor signs cybersecurity bill

JACKSON, Miss. (WJTV) – On Tuesday, Governor Tate Reeves (R-Miss.) announced that he signed two bills. Reeves signed Senate Bill 2853 which prohibits state agencies from purchasing small, unarmed aircraft systems or drones manufactured by foreign entities, including China. He also signed Senate Bill 2140 which strengthens the network security of the Mississippi government. Senate […].
